Hello.
I've done a little bit of research and I haven't found any thread related to this. So I'll just ask.

I want to try the 4.0.3 leaked ROM. And I found a tutorial and everything. I'm a little bit scared though, because I used to have a Motorola Dext(Cliq) and one time I flashed the wrong ROM and it left me with no 3G access for a year, until a developer found a way to get it back.
It was something related to the frequencies, my Network, Telcel, uses 850/1900/2100 and I made my phone use 900/1900/2100 or something along those lines. I never really understood how it worked, all I knew is I was screwed.

So the question is, are there such problems with the GS2?

Hope I was clear, lol
 
the way i understand it, there is an american version of the GS2 and an international one, so aslong as you stick with rom's for your kind of phone, you should be fine.
this section of the forum is all relevant for the I9100 model
but if you do flash a baseband that gives you problems you can easily flash another one instead, you wont have to wait a year. this phone is extremely easy to try things out and go back again if it doesnt work right, providing you read instructions properly to make sure you dont do anything wrong although i would find it hard to flash something, the wrong way
